I think Eli should definitely reraise 3rd since he he could easily have low clubs or A23 or something (not that he should give that much action with A23 imo, but he's the type of guy who would anyway.)

The problem with slowplaying roll-ups in stud 8 is that if your board doesn't cooperate you never get the chance to represent anything but a concealed high hand. (Well that and you let low hands in obv.)

If you jam 3rd it's actually much more deceptive than playing 3rd passively and raising 4th/5th with a crappy board.
